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How do I install Cartridges using winget?
A: Open Windows Terminal or PowerShell and run: winget install kramo.Cartridges. Winget is pre-installed on Windows 10 (1809+) and Windows 11.

Q: How do I update Cartridges after installing?
A: Run winget upgrade kramo.Cartridges in Windows Terminal or PowerShell. You can also run winget upgrade --all to update all installed packages at once.
Q: How do I uninstall Cartridges?
A: Run winget uninstall kramo.Cartridges in Windows Terminal or PowerShell, or use the Windows Settings app under Apps & Features.
